Synopsis:
Everyone's sorry about something in this glum drama about the way repentance can do more damage than the sin that precedes it. Set in the tiny South African fishing village of Paternoster, the movie accompanies a white ex-cop on his penitential journey to the still-grieving family of a young freedom fighter whom he killed 10 years earlier. Ian Gabriel's sluggish direction is offset by atmospheric visuals and a morally gray script that suggests confession may be good for the soul, but it can be very bad for your health.

Tertius Coetzee, a former white policeman in apartheid South Africa, is granted amnesty by the Truth and Reconciliation Commission. Nevertheless he goes in search of the family whose son he tortured and shot ten years ago. The parents want him to leave, but their children want vengeance.
